Understanding Bikini Hair Removal Methods

Bikini hair removal methods fall into several product-based categories that differ in mechanism, duration, and suitability. Common options include topical depilatories, shaving and trimming tools, waxing kits, epilators, and at-home laser or intense pulsed light (IPL) devices. Each approach affects hair differently—some remove hair at the surface, while others target the follicle. Factors such as pain tolerance, skin sensitivity, regrowth speed, and convenience influence which product type is most suitable. Knowing what each method does helps set realistic expectations and reduces the risk of irritation or ingrown hairs.

Depilatory Creams

How they work and results timeline

Depilatory creams dissolve hair at the skin surface by breaking down keratin. They typically take 5 to 10 minutes to work, depending on thickness. You can expect hair-free skin for about one to three days as new growth emerges from the follicle. These creams are generally quick and painless but can cause chemical burns or irritation if left on too long or used on broken skin.

Pros and cons summary

  • Painless and fast for at-home use
  • No special equipment required beyond the product
  • Can irritate sensitive skin and produce strong odors
  • Results last only a few days compared to longer-lasting methods

Shaving and Trimming

Tools and technique details

Shaving with a clean razor and trimming with small scissors or electric groomers are common ways to manage bikini hair. Shaving cuts hair at the skin surface and may lead to quicker regrowth and coarser stubble if done frequently. Trimming avoids close cuts and can reduce itchiness and ingrown hairs. Using lubrication, sharp blades, and proper technique helps minimize nicks and irritation. Tools should be cleaned regularly to prevent infection.

Risks and maintenance tips

  • Risk of cuts and razor burn if technique is poor
  • Frequent shaving may increase ingrown hairs
  • Trim with scissors for precision without close contact
  • Replace blades regularly for smooth, safe cuts

Waxing and Sugaring

Strip vs non-strip options

Waxing removes hair from the root, offering smoother skin for three to six weeks. Strip waxes require cloth or paper strips, while hard waxes adhere to the hair and can be removed without strips, often suiting sensitive skin better. Sugaring uses a paste, sometimes with natural ingredients, which some people tolerate well. Both methods can be painful but may become less uncomfortable with repeated use. Professional salon services typically provide stronger, longer-lasting results than at-home kits.

Prep, aftercare, and potential side effects

  • Hair should be at least 1/4 inch long for effective waxing
  • Test skin patch 24 hours before full treatment
  • Avoid sun and heat immediately after waxing
  • Moisturize and exfoliate after healing to reduce ingrown hairs

Epilators and At-Home Laser Devices

Mechanism, pain level, and treatment intervals

Epilators grip multiple hairs and pull them from the root, similar to tweezing many hairs at once. They can be painful initially but may become more tolerable with use. Hair regrowth typically takes two to four weeks. At-home laser and IPL devices target pigment in the hair to reduce growth over time. They are best suited for people with light skin and dark hair and require consistent sessions over weeks or months. Results vary and are often maintenance-focused rather than permanent.

Safety and realistic expectations

  • Epilators may cause temporary redness or ingrown hairs
  • Laser devices require multiple treatments for noticeable change
  • Not effective on very light, gray, or fine hair
  • Device settings should match your skin type and hair color

Comparing Bikini Hair Removal Products

Different methods suit different priorities—speed, cost, longevity, or sensitivity. Below is a concise comparison summarizing key attributes to help you decide which approach aligns with your routine.

Method Typical Results Duration Pain Level Best For Primary Considerations
Depilatory Creams 1–3 days Low (if no irritation) Quick, painless removal Short-lived, potential skin sensitivity
Shaving 1–3 days Low Convenience and accessibility Frequent maintenance, ingrown hairs possible
Waxing 3–6 weeks Moderate to high Longer-lasting smoothness Cost, pain, possible irritation
Epilators 2–4 weeks Moderate At-home root removal Pain, ingrown hairs, gradual results
At-Home Laser/IPL Maintenance reduction over months Low to moderate (tingling) Light skin, dark hair, long-term management Not permanent, multiple sessions needed, limited effectiveness on light hair

How to Choose and Use These Products Safely

To select suitable products for bikini hair removal, consider skin sensitivity, pain tolerance, desired duration of results, and budget. Patch-test new products 24 hours before full use, follow directions closely, and avoid overlapping treatments. Exfoliate regularly (but not immediately after waxing or epilation) to prevent ingrown hairs, and moisturize to support skin barrier health. If you have certain skin conditions, are pregnant, or use medications that increase sensitivity, consult a healthcare provider before using stronger methods like depilatories, waxing, or laser devices.

When to Seek Professional Services

Some situations are better handled by professionals. Extensive hair concerns, persistent ingrown hairs, or sensitive skin that reacts to at-home products may benefit from salon waxing or laser hair removal performed by licensed technicians. Professional services often use stronger formulations and tailored techniques that reduce risks and improve long-term outcomes. If you are unsure which method fits your skin and hair type, a consultation can help clarify realistic expectations and next steps.

Summary and Practical Takeaways

Products for bikini hair removal range from fast, low-pain options like shaving and depilatory creams to longer-lasting methods such as waxing, epilators, and at-home laser devices. Each option has trade-offs in cost, convenience, discomfort, and regrowth patterns. Patch testing, proper technique, and consistent aftercare reduce irritation and complications. For ongoing management, combining methods—such as trimming to shorten hair before waxing or using laser for long-term reduction—can be effective. Understanding your skin, hair type, and goals helps you choose sustainable approaches that fit your routine and deliver reliable results over time.
